Adenosine receptor agonist 2
- CAS No.: 2789709-35-7
- Formula:C42H40F3N9O5S
- Molecular Weight:839.88
InChIKey: RFQBQUGNAHLERP-FYAOQCJLSA-N
SMILES: OC[C@@H]1[C@@H](O)[C@@H](O)[C@H](N2C3=NC=NC(NCCCCCCN(N=N4)C=C4C(C=C5)=CC=C5C6=C(C7=CC(C(F)(F)F)=CC=C7)C(C(C8=CC=CC=C8)=O)=C(N)S6)=C3N=C2)O1
Biological Activity: Adenosine receptor agonist 2 (Compound 10) is an adenosine A2B receptor (A2BR) agonist with an EC50 of 0.38 nM. Adenosine receptor agonist 2 significantly inhibits the accumulation of cAMP and calcium. Adenosine receptor agonist 2 can be used for cardioprotection research[1].
